La Sirena Rosato 2019: Medium-light bodied. Well balanced. Light acidity. Nice minerality. Strawberry & citrus flavors with a bright & clean finish. Made from Primitivo grapes sourced from Amador County in the foothills of California, this is the perfect “fun to drink” or “easy to love” rosé wine. Let’s not forget this rosé comes from the talented winemaking skills of Heidi Peterson Barrett 👏🏼👏🏼👏🏼 All in all, a perfect selection as schools out & summer’s here! Ippolito 1845 – Mare Chiaro Cirò Bianco 2025 – Cirò DOC, Calabria, Italy 🇮🇹
Overview
A joyful expression of Calabria’s flagship white grape, 100% Greco Bianco. Produced near the Ionian Sea, Mare Chiaro beautifully captures the region’s coastal identity with vibrant freshness, saline minerality, and Mediterranean character. Far from a conventional white wine, it offers both remarkable drinkability and a fascinating glimpse into one of Italy’s oldest wine regions.
Aromas & Flavors
Bright aromas of citrus, white peach, tropical fruit, white flowers, and fresh herbs lead into flavors of lemon zest, pear, stone fruit, and subtle saline minerality. The finish is crisp, savory, and distinctly reminiscent of a sea breeze.
Mouthfeel
Light to medium-bodied with lively acidity and a beautifully balanced texture. Refreshing, mineral-driven, and wonderfully clean, it glides effortlessly across the palate before finishing with lingering coastal freshness.
Food Pairings
Perfect with grilled octopus, oysters, seafood pasta, fried calamari, ceviche, grilled fish, or fresh burrata with herbs.
Verdict
A delicious coastal white that overdelivers in personality and originality. Fresh, expressive, and endlessly drinkable, it showcases why Calabria deserves far more attention among lovers of distinctive Italian white wines.
Did You Know?
Greco Bianco has been cultivated in Calabria for well over two millennia, with roots tracing back to the arrival of Greek settlers in southern Italy during the era of Magna Graecia (“Greater Greece”). Today, it remains the historic backbone of Cirò Bianco and one of Italy’s oldest continuously cultivated indigenous white grapes.
